According to IT department of leading financial firm, 50% of emails received by their employees are spam. They are planning to install a software which filters the spam emails. A reputable cybersecurity brand has launched a software which claims to detect 99% of spam emails. However, they have also reported 5% as the chance of detecting a nonspam email as spam. If an email is detected as spam, what is the probability of it in fact being a non-spam email? 


Rohini has 3 scarfs which are identical in shape, form and cloth material. They are only different in colours. The first scarf is coloured red on both sides while both the sides of second scarf are coloured black. The third scarf is coloured black on one side and red on the other. She mixes the 3 scarfs in a box and randomly selects one scarfs and puts it down on the ground. If the upper side of the selected scarf is red in colour, what is the probability of the other side of the scarf to be black?


JGU students recently conducted a study to record the height of Asian Females in Haryana. They found the heights to be normally distributed with a mean 66 inches and a standard deviation of 2.5 inches.


a. Suppose a female is randomly selected. What is the probability of her height being between 65 and 69 inches.


b. Is it possible to meet a female in Haryana with a height more than 72 inches?


In 2016, around 12 Lakh students gave the CAT to bag an admission in India’s best business schools. In the math section of CAT, the marks follow a normal distribution with mean 520 and standard deviation 115.


A. What CAT score will be 1.5 standard deviations above the mean?

b. In 2022, a significant number of students also gave GMAT. Some colleges in India also accept GMAT scores as an alternative to CAT. The math section of GMAT is normally distributed with mean 21 and standard deviation 5.3. The math section is CAT-2022 also follows a normal distribution with mean 514 and standard deviation of 117. Raj took the CAT and scored 700 in the math section. Meanwhile, his friend Rahul scored 30 in the GMAT math section. Who do you think performed better?

The equations of three quadratic functions are given below:


(i) y = 2x2 + 12x + 18


(ii) y = −3x2 − 5x + 3


(iii) y = x2 + 2x − 5


Determine the discriminant of each function and the number of x-intercepts that the parabola has. Choose


the correct sentence. The function described in


[1] (i) has no discriminant and the parabola has no x-intercepts


[2] (ii) has a negative discriminant and the parabola has two x-intercepts


[3] (i) has a zero discriminant and the parabola has one x-intercept


[4] (iii) has a positive discriminant and the parabola has one x-intercept


A coffee shop owner blends a gourmet brand of coffee with a cheaper brand. The gourmet coffee usually



sells for R420,00 per kilogram. The cheaper brand sells for R180,00 per kilogram. How much of each type



should be mixed in order to have 30 kilograms of coffee that is worth R240,00 per kilogram?



Choose the correct sentence:



[1] Three quarters of the mass should be from the cheaper brand.



[2] He should order 7,50 kg of the cheaper brand.



[3] A third of the mass should be from the gourmet brand.



[4] He should order 6,14 kg of the gourmet brand.
